The use of the dimethylmaleoyl (DMM) group has been investigated for amino group protection in oligosaccharide synthesis. The DMM group is introduced using triethylamine as base. It promotes ? -linkage by neighboring group participation and is stable to acids and non-nucleophilic bases. Cleavage can be brought about by treatment with dilute aqueous NaOH: Eur. J. Org. Chem., 2305 (1998).
